Top Ouachita Parish College Religious Place | Reviews & Ratings | comparemela.com
Ouachita parish college religious place in United states - 71291/ near ouachita-parish
Ouachita parish college religious place in United states - 71203/ near ouachita-parish
Ouachita parish college religious place in United states - 71202/ near ouachita-parish
Ouachita parish college religious place in United states - 71203/ near ouachita-parish